I recently came into possession of a W & J Davies of Birmingham 12 bore side
by side hammer gun and wondered if anyone can help me with any information
on the company. The travel case in which I got the gun has the name R.N.H.C.
Bray and "D. of Wellington Regt" printed on it. Strangely enough the only
information I can find on the name points to it being built for Sir Robert
Bray but he was with the Duke of Gloucester's Regiment not the Duke of
Wellington's Regiment this was taken from the "Glosters" website :- 1944 -
R.N.H.C. Bray, DSO - General Sir Robert Bray, GBE, KCB, DSO. Commissioned
1928. Died 1983.
